Output 108f309ba8ca94cc74c9021ce85819a7570e49a11156153e481220dc530768ca:2

value
10752978
script pubkey
OP_0 OP_PUSHBYTES_20 ef02d07d10bd08c3094bb2d64a0dda1577c4a844
address
bc1qaupdqlgsh5yvxz2tktty5rw6z4muf2zyjrn4np
transaction
108f309ba8ca94cc74c9021ce85819a7570e49a11156153e481220dc530768ca
spent
true